High Entry Lists Set For USAC’s Shamrock Classic
Image
The field for United States Auto Club’s (USAC) Shamrock Classic is set with 48 midget teams ready to battle this Saturday, March 10, at the Southern Illinois Center, a 1/6-mile indoor dirt oval in DuQuoin, Illinois.
The state of Indiana leads the list with 11 driver representatives, while seven come from Oklahoma and six from Missouri. Five teams hail from California, and five from Illinois.
Thirty-seven entries have also been submitted for the micro sprint classes.
The Shamrock Classic opens Friday, March 9, for participant parking from 4 to 7 p.m. Saturday’s race day schedule begins at 8 a.m. when pits are opened. Spectator gates open at 10 a.m., followed by a “pit sweep” at 11 a.m.
Micro sprint hot laps are set for noon with heat races immediately following. A public drivers’ meeting will take place at 3 p.m. at turn one grandstand. Midget hot laps begin at 4 p.m., with racing for both micro and midgets immediately following. The night will conclude with the 50-lap midget feature event.
